Sports Hernias
Athletic pubalgia, or sports hernia, causes chronic groin and lower abdominal pain in athletes. Our treatment targets the core and hip muscle imbalances that drive this condition — conservatively when possible, and post-surgically when needed.
Common Symptoms
- Groin or lower abdominal pain during activity
- Pain with sprinting, cutting, or kicking
- Pain that improves with rest but returns with sport
- Tenderness in the lower abdomen or pubic area
